Responsibilities
  • Open and close the store in the absence of store management, including system start‑ups, required cash handling, and ensuring floors and stock rooms are ready for business day. Responsible for opening the back door for deliveries.
  • Complete product returns, order voids, customer refunds, cash drops to the safe, and provide change as requested to cash registers.
  • Model and deliver a distinctive and delightful customer experience.
Customer Experience
  • Engage customers and patients by greeting them and offering assistance with products and services. Resolve customer issues and answer questions to ensure a positive experience.
  • Model and share customer service best practices with all team members to deliver a distinctive and delightful customer experience, including interpersonal habits (e.g., greeting, eye contact, courtesy, etc.) and Walgreens service traits (e.g., offering help proactively, identifying needs, servicing until satisfied, etc.).
Operations
  • Hold store keys to open and close without management as necessary.
  • Assist and coach other team members in warehouse and vendor ordering processes, including opening the back door for vendor deliveries.
  • Register all related sales on the assigned cash register, including records of scanning errors, price verifications, items not on file, price modifications and voids.
  • Assist the manager or assistant store manager in reviewing order exceptions on order release day and assist in reverse logistics (e.g., 1506, returns, empty package).
  • Assist in evaluating and developing displays, including promotional, seasonal, super structures and sale merchandise. Complete resets and revisions.
  • Maintain accurate inventory counts; maintain the accuracy of on‑hand quantities in basic departments, stockroom and overstock locations.
  • Assist with ensuring the Outdate program is followed with team members.
  • Perform basic department pricing and daily price changes; ensure proper signage is displayed to support accurate pricing of products. Complete any additional pricing tasks related to local regulations and regulatory compliance programs accurately and within required time frame.
  • Assist with bookkeeping activities, including cash reports, cash counts, ledgers and bill payment as necessary or requested.
  • Assist with exterior and interior maintenance by ensuring clean, neat, orderly store condition and appearance, including requesting store or system repairs as required in manager absence or as requested by manager.
  • Assist with separation of food items (e.g., raw foods from pre‑cooked) and product placement as specified by policies/procedures (e.g., raw and frozen meats on bottom shelves). For consumable items, assist in stock rotation using the first‑in, first‑out method and restock outs.
  • Have working knowledge of store systems and store equipment.
  • Assist at pharmacy out window as requested.
  • Ensure compliance with state and local laws regarding regulated products (e.g., alcoholic beverages and tobacco).
  • Conduct bag checks of team members before leaving the store.
  • Comply with all company policies and procedures; maintain respectful relationships with coworkers.
  • Complete special assignments and other tasks as assigned.
